abstract:
- lang: eng
  text: We predict a variety of composite quiescent and spinning two- and three-dimensional
    (2D and 3D) self-trapped modes in media with a repulsive nonlinearity whose local
    strength grows from center to periphery. These are 2D dipoles and quadrupoles,
    and 3D octupoles, as well as vortex–antivortex pairs and quadruplets. Unlike other
    multidimensional models, where such complex bound states either do not exist or
    are subject to strong instabilities, these modes are remarkably robust in the
    present setting. The results are obtained by means of numerical methods and analytically,
    using the Thomas–Fermi approximation. The predicted states may be realized in
    optical and matter-wave media with controllable cubic nonlinearities

abstract:
- lang: eng
  text: We show, by means of numerical and analytical methods, that media with a repulsive
    nonlinearity which grows from the center to the periphery support a remarkable
    variety of previously unknown complex stationary and dynamical three-dimensional
    (3D) solitary-wave states. Peanut-shaped modulation profiles give rise to vertically
    symmetric and antisymmetric vortex states, and novel stationary hybrid states,
    built of top and bottom vortices with opposite topological charges, as well as
    robust dynamical hybrids, which feature stable precession of a vortex on top of
    a zero-vorticity soliton. The analysis reveals stability regions for symmetric,
    antisymmetric, and hybrid states. In addition, bead-shaped modulation profiles
    give rise to the first example of exact analytical solutions for stable 3D vortex
    solitons. The predicted states may be realized in media with a controllable cubic
    nonlinearity, such as Bose–Einstein condensates.
